E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
多表关联
MySQL
多表关联
之Block Nested-Loop Join
本文转载自:MySQL
多表关联
之BlockNested-LoopJoin一、背景从事DBA工作两年多以来,经常会遇到开发上线的SQL中含有
多表关联
join的查询,我自己本身也是比较抗拒的,很多DBA一般会建议开发拆分
Japathy
·
2020-08-09 10:27
mysql
greenDAO的使用详解---(5)greenDAO高级用法
greenDAO的使用详解—(5)greenDAO高级用法1.greenDao
多表关联
一对一关联:使用@ToOne注解关联对象,通过注解joinProperty参数来定义一个外键,下面是示例代码:使用@
lidiwo
·
2020-08-09 09:20
android
【MySQL】MySQL性能优化之Block Nested-Loop Join(BNL)
一介绍相信许多开发/DBA在使用MySQL的过程中,对于MySQL处理
多表关联
的方式或者说性能一直不太满意。
cojm55771
·
2020-08-09 07:22
MySQL性能优化之Block Nested-Loop Join(BNL)
一介绍相信许多开发/DBA在使用MySQL的过程中,对于MySQL处理
多表关联
的方式或者说性能一直不太满意。
yjaspire
·
2020-08-09 05:09
数据库
【MySQL】MySQL性能优化之Block Nested-Loop Join(BNL)
一介绍相信许多开发/DBA在使用MySQL的过程中,对于MySQL处理
多表关联
的方式或者说性能一直不太满意。
a846029405
·
2020-08-09 04:21
mysql
Hadoop大数据平台实践(二):Hadoop生态组件的学习文档
基础组件学习-Yzg-2019-03-06Hadoop基础组件学习文档..1简介..4HDFS.5HDFS读文件..6HDFS写文件..7Mapreduce8单词计数..9数据去重..9单表关联..10
多表关联
有腹肌的小蝌蚪_
·
2020-08-09 03:24
Hadoop大数据平台实战
记一次JPA表关联查询,自定义返回结果
在这之前在网上搜了好多种方式都不能进行
多表关联
查询,并自定义返回结果集。这里采用的是接口的形式,封住返回集的。话不多说上代码。
愛~杦辷个訾
·
2020-08-09 02:59
java
技术
springboot
MySql批量修改表和表内字段的字符集和排序规则
数据库进行
多表关联
查询时,如果两张表的字符集或者排序规则不一致,就会报错。从Navicat里手动修改编码效率很低,若只是改一下
mirari
·
2020-08-08 11:33
mysql
数据库
sql
MyBatisPlus分页
多表关联
查询
BaseMapper提供的默认查询方法都是单表的,如果需要
多表关联
查询,同时还要支持分页,一个方案就是自己写Sql。
mirari
·
2020-08-08 11:33
java
mybatis
mysql
数据库
mybatis-plus
Merge into
多表关联
查询插入 对比 Replace into
假设有以下2张源表A和表BA(pkey,a1,a2,a3)B(pkey.b1,b2,b3)与此同时数据库里也有了一张目标表C,C的表结构为C(pkey,a1,b1,c1,a2,b2)把A和B中对应字段的数据同步到C中,同时c1的数据给个默认值:建表语句如下:droptableA;droptableB;droptableC;createtableA(pkeyvarchar2(10),a1varcha
Francis_Chan
·
2020-08-06 11:21
Oracle
数据库
SQL语句分组排序,
多表关联
排序
SQL语句分组排序,
多表关联
排序总结几种常见的方法:案例一:在查询结果中按人数降序排列,若人数相同,则按课程号升序排列?分析:单个表内的多个字段排序,一般可以直接用逗号分割实现。
weixin_30314813
·
2020-08-05 02:13
Java开发手册精选-MySQL数据库
需要join的字段,数据类型必须绝对一致;
多表关联
查询时,保证被关联的字段需要索引;四在varchar字段上建立索引时,必须指定索引长度,没必要对全字段建立索引,根据实际文本区分度决定索引长度即可。
乘风破浪_元无敌
·
2020-08-04 09:31
java基础
java基础知识
SQL写法优化笔记
尽量减少
多表关联
(join),对select字段使用子查询的方式selectt1.a,t2.cfromtable1t1leftjointable2t2ont1.id=t2.tid可以改为:selectt1
一杯星空一个世界
·
2020-08-03 19:34
SQL
Mybatis Plus 查询分页
第一种情况,
多表关联
查询且需要分页。分页依然是使用mybatisplus分页,我们需要做的是去改变Page的结果集。
seawaterzhou
·
2020-08-03 09:32
springCloud
Mybatis
Plus
Elasticsearch 6.X 新类型Join深入详解
1、ES6.X新类型Join产生背景Mysql中
多表关联
,我们可以通过leftjoin或者Join等实现;ES5.X版本,借助父子文档实现
多表关联
,类似数据库中Join的功能;实现的核心是借助于ES
铭毅天下
·
2020-08-02 22:39
Elasticsearch
GreenDao 3.3.0 基本使用与入门 (一)
GreenDao引入GreenDao官网GreenDaoAPI地址GreenDao3.3.0基本使用与入门(一)GreenDao3.3.0
多表关联
使用(二)GreenDao3.3.0增删改查的使用(三)
Mr_kings
·
2020-08-02 22:08
Android
框架&库学习集
数据库
sqlite
android
GreenDao 3.3.0 增删改查的使用(三)
GreenDao3.3.0基本使用与入门(一)GreenDao3.3.0
多表关联
使用(二)GreenDao3.3.0增删改查的使用(三)GreenDao的数据操作处理是继承自AbstractDao这个抽象类最基本的函数
Mr_kings
·
2020-08-02 22:08
Android
框架&库学习集
sqlite
android
GreenDao 3.3.0
多表关联
使用(二)
GreenDao3.3.0基本使用与入门(一)GreenDao3.3.0
多表关联
使用(二)GreenDao3.3.0增删改查的使用(三)注解关系说明GreenDao进行表关联的处理一对一,一对多和多对多的表管理处理
Mr_kings
·
2020-08-02 22:08
Android
框架&库学习集
sqlite
android
Django 不通过外键实现
多表关联
查询
Django不通过外键实现
多表关联
查询by:授客QQ:1033553122测试环境Win10Python3.5.4Django-2.0.13.tar.gz需求不通过外键,使用djangoorm语法实现多个表之间的关联查询
授客
·
2020-08-02 21:00
Django 不通过外键实现
多表关联
查询
Django不通过外键实现
多表关联
查询by:授客QQ:1033553122测试环境Win10Python3.5.4Django-2.0.13.tar.gz需求不通过外键,使用djangoorm语法实现多个表之间的关联查询
授客的博客
·
2020-08-02 21:00
Mysql 关键字JOIN,LEFT JOIN,RIGHT JOIN
数据库
多表关联
查询student表class表1.JOIN等同于INNERJOIN,即内连接,不满足ON条件的会直接过滤掉,不显示SELECT*FROMstudentsJOINclasscONs.class_id
dapeng94
·
2020-08-02 19:37
Mysql
多表关联
查询,等值连接,内连接,外连接 (左外连接、右外连接、全外连接) **子查询--重点** 分页查询rownum
–day03–
多表关联
查询testSELECT*fromemp_szl;SELECT*fromdept_szl;–1.笛卡尔积,将两张表完整地、无差别的连接起来–1⃣️等值连接,通过两张表中的公共字段,
szl7369
·
2020-08-02 19:02
oracle
Mybatis Resultmap 简化之超级父类
我们在写mybatis
多表关联
查询的时候,要配置resultmap,实在太麻烦。
All In丶
·
2020-08-02 18:58
MyBatis
mongodb
多表关联
的实现和DBRef理解,
MongoDB与关系型数据库的建模还是有许多不同,因为MongoDB支持内嵌对象和数组类型。MongoDB建模有两种方式,一种是内嵌(Embed),另一种是连接(Link)。那么何时Embed何时Link呢?那得看两个实体之间的关系是什么类型。一对一的关系:Embed,比如用户信息集合有Address字段,Address字段有省、市、县三个字段。建模如下:一对多关系:一篇文章有多条评论,为1对多关
bugall
·
2020-08-01 09:26
MongoDb
MongoDB 集合间关联查询后通过$filter进行筛选
在前面的分享中,有讲解“详解MongoDB中的
多表关联
查询($lookup)”一节,其内容涵盖了常见的集合管理的需求。我们知道文档的选择都是通过$match进行匹配刷选。
weixin_30765319
·
2020-08-01 03:28
mysql 索引建立 以及
多表关联
是建立索引优化速度
SELECTdd.jjcg,ddt.id,ddt.wzbm,ddt.wzmc,ddt.xhgg,ddt.jldw,ddt.sl,ddt.dhsj,dd.jhbh,dd.sbbmmc,dd.sbrxm,dd.sbrq,dd.xmxzmc,dgt.rksl,dgt.ylsl,dgt.klslFROMdcwz_dpdetail_tempddtLEFTJOINdcwz_demandplanddondd.i
W_GuMu
·
2020-08-01 00:33
干货 | Elasticsearch
多表关联
设计指南
0、题记Elasticsearch
多表关联
问题是讨论最多的问题之一,如:博客和评论的关系,用户和爱好的关系。
多表关联
通常指:1对多,或者多对多关系在ES中的呈现。
铭毅天下
·
2020-07-31 23:45
Elasticsearch
干货 | Elasticsearch
多表关联
设计指南
0、题记Elasticsearch
多表关联
问题是讨论最多的问题之一,如:博客和评论的关系,用户和爱好的关系。
多表关联
通常指:1对多,或者多对多关系在ES中的呈现。
铭毅天下
·
2020-07-31 23:08
Elasticsearch
SSM框架(三)——Mybatis
多表关联
查询
本文介绍ssm框架中mybatis实现
多表关联
查询的问题。主要修改mapper.xml和Entity定义两个地方,mapper.xml中需要定义返回格式,而Entity里定义关联表类的相互引用等关系。
盛装吾步
·
2020-07-31 19:46
Spring
spring
ssm
mybatis
多表关联
MYSQL
多表关联
分组查询统计数量
SELECTpe.person_typeaspersonType,COUNT(1)asstrengthAmount,g.idasid,g.plaitAmountasplaitAmountFROMt_personaspeLEFTJOIN(SELECTbz.idasid,bz.person_typeASpersonType,bz.plait_amountASplaitAmount,bz.departm
weixin_30408165
·
2020-07-30 17:51
mybatis一对一,一对多 xml配置
这里涉及到
多表关联
查询,在sqlplu中执行如下sqlSELECTA.XZQ_DMASXZQ_DM,A.XM_MCASXM_MC,A.GD_GUIDASGD_GUID,A.PZ_WHASPZ_WH,A.GD_ZMJASGD_ZMJ
guoruijun_2012_4
·
2020-07-30 15:31
mybatis
mysql
多表关联
统计
mysql
多表关联
统计子查询统计需求:统计每本书打赏金额,不同时间的充值数据统计,消费统计,设计四个表,book书本表,orders订单表reward_log打赏表consume_log消费表,通过book_id
flysnownet
·
2020-07-30 15:42
mysql
mysql联合统计
多表关联
group by优化:去除Using temporary; Using filesort
最近因为项目很赶,很久没写博客了,今天算是已经把项目进度超前完成了,写一个今天解决的SQL优化问题。这次优化花了半小时,但很值得,之前作为一个单纯后端,很少关注SQL效率,但是自从上个项目当上临时DBA后,或多或少的都会关注自己书写的SQL执行计划。原始第一映像写出的脚本:EXPLAINSELECTservice_id,service_name,count(1)FROMorder_orderst1
Jerry_Pan1990
·
2020-07-29 15:08
mysql优化
关于数据库
多表关联
查询时出现重复的记录应该怎样合并
(整理不易,参考使用,记得点赞)今天在写
多表关联
查询的sql语句时,出现了查询出的记录有重复的现象,尽管更改了内联,左右外连接,还是会出现重复的记录,查询出的结果就像下面这样:下面是我原来的sql语句:
大房子爱生活
·
2020-07-29 07:35
常见问题
开发
一对多关联导致数据发散的SQL优化经验
多表关联
优化的例子我之前写了一个SQL,运行了一个多小时,也没有运行出来。下面我列出这个SQL的逻辑:SELECTt1.active
国家级睡觉型选手
·
2020-07-29 04:18
数据库
mysql
大数据
经典范例SQL(一)
peopleId)来判断,只留有rowid最小的记录查找表中多余的重复记录(多个字段)删除表中多余的重复记录(多个字段),只留有rowid最小的记录查找表中多余的重复记录(多个字段),不包含rowid最小的记录
多表关联
查询删除表中多余的重复记录
xiangwang2016
·
2020-07-29 00:00
mysql
一周学习小总结,MySQL进阶~
数据分析岗位,侧重查询和
多表关联
的复杂查询。对于数据分析来说,主要掌握查询,取数据,不关心性能。数据库开发,程序员岗,注重设计系统,包括表的设计,增删改查,懂得数据库进行查询的原理,依据统计信息
dbLenis
·
2020-07-28 23:45
SQL Server表的增删改查、修改列名和
多表关联
SQLServer中表的增删改查、修改列名以及三表关联向表中添加数据insertintoNovel(Novel_Name,Author,Intro,Cover,Hits,Comments,InputDate,isProduct,ProductDate,isDelete,DeleteDate,isDown,DownDate)values('西游记','吴','取经','唐僧',0,0,getdate
weixin_44117331
·
2020-07-28 22:58
mysql数据库中
多表关联
查询的实例
1.对于商店表,货物表,存在一对多的关系,即一个商店可以售卖多种货物。查找:对数据库中所有商店表按所售卖货物的种类多少进行排序输出。数据库中表格式:sql语句:selecta.shop_id,a.shop_namefromshopaleftjoingoodsbona.shop_id=b.shop_idgroupbya.shop_idorderbycount(1)desc;解释:对两表进行关联查询,
我是奥特man
·
2020-07-28 15:23
mysql数据库总结
mysql
Sqlserver
多表关联
更新
在介绍update之前先推荐两个备份表的sql。Select*intotable_2fromtable_1//table2可以不存在Insertintotable_2(column1,column2)selectcolumn1,column2fromtable_1//需要先创建table_2若不存在链接推荐:链接地址链接地址这次描述的问题是如何根据第二张表(RYQXB)关联更新该表(UserInf
San仟世界
·
2020-07-28 11:12
sql
sqlserver
sql
Mysql学习笔记(二)——查询性能优化(一)
2.
多表关联
返回需要的列
多表关联
的时候切记不要返回全部的列,选择需要的列返回,而不是简单的使用*来返回全部的列,多余的列都是没用的数据。我们只要取需要的列。理由同上。3.总是取出
oppo-s
·
2020-07-28 06:27
数据库优化
Mybatis查询:结果集的顺序引起的数据缺失和重复的坑
上一篇文章遇到一个问题:Mybatis
多表关联
内连接和左连接结果不一致详情请看文章链接:https://blog.csdn.net/qq_18259401/article/details/80025869
Along_DJ猿生
·
2020-07-28 05:24
MyBatis的resultMap简单使用
MyBatis的resultMap简单使用1.实体类2.Sql语句3.一对多查询3.1第一种方式:
多表关联
查询3.2第二种方式:多表单独查询4.多
ThinkingInCoding
·
2020-07-28 02:45
Mybatis
sql
多表关联
student表,score表,student的id字段和score的studentid字段关联。student表中有1,2,而score表中有2,3。student表中有score表中没有的1,score表中有student表中没有的3.有一个交集是2。droptablestudent;createtablestudent(idintnotnullprimarykey,namevarchar(3
我爱圆溜溜
·
2020-07-27 22:10
其它
SQL多表(SQL三表关联SQL)关联求和问题
在很多时候我都要时进行多表的关联查寻,而
多表关联
的求和是常常用到的,但是也是有一点难度,今天我把我几个案例展现出来,与大家一同分享,若有什么不对,请大家多多指出来,我一定马上更改。
cuanji3287
·
2020-07-27 21:39
MySQL学习 - 模糊查询/group_concat()/子查询/
多表关联
模糊查询-通配符_匹配单个字符%匹配任何长度字符串selectnamefromemployeewherenamelike'A%'--获取以字母A开头的员工姓名(不区分大小写);selectnamefromemployeewherenamelike'_m%'--查找名字第二个字母是m的员工姓名;selectnamefromemployeewherenamenotlike'a%'--查找姓名不以A开头
Shine_YD
·
2020-07-27 17:04
HIVE
left join 避免关联查询数据缺失或多余
leftjoin是很常见的
多表关联
查询,比如服装类下面有多少件衣服,衣服对应的有多少图片,每个衣服下面有多少个评论,等等。但是由于对join、on的用法不熟悉,可能会导致得不到预期的效果。
程序员阿文
·
2020-07-27 11:48
MySQL
sql优化总结 / sql中decode(...)函数的用法
多表关联
查询,选择最有效率的表名顺序。解析器从右向左处理from后的数据表,最右边的表应该是处理最少的表。where字句条件最优排序,与上一条相反,处理最大数量记录的条件必须写在where子句的末尾。
qq_27997957
·
2020-07-16 05:36
mybatis延迟加载、缓存及逆向工程
1,myibatis延迟加载存在
多表关联
查询时,不需要一下子把全部表都拿出来的时候,可以采用延迟加载,先取出单表,等需要时再取出其他表,这样可以大幅提高数据库性能。
苏云南雁
·
2020-07-16 05:21
java
mybatis
mysql
多表关联
查询进行数据修改
问题描述:进行update某个表数据的时候,需要关联查询若干表进行筛选过滤.问题解决:UPDATEt_order_thirdAStINNERJOINt_order_attachmentASsONs.forderId=t.fthirdchildIdSETt.fuserstate=5,t.fuser2state=24,t.fupdated=now(),t.ffinished=now()WHEREs.f
mediocre117
·
2020-07-16 03:08
MySQL
上一页
6
7
8
9
10
11
12
13
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他